Don Delano Hinds, a lifelong resident of Calhoun County, passed away peacefully Thursday, February 1st at the age of 83.
He was born January 30, 1935, the youngest of five children born to William Mathew and Althea Puckett Hinds. A Port Lavaca High School graduate, he married Doris Estelle Blake on January 1, 1955. A master plumber, he worked for Young Plumbing Company and then ALCOA retiring after 25 years. In retirement, he pursued his life long love of being a cowboy by working on the Circle S ranch in Three Rivers, TX and the K8 ranch in Placedo, TX.
He was preceded in passing by his parents, sister Doris, brother Matt and Son, Darryl. He is survived by his wife of 63 years, Doris, sons Don Jr. (Judy) of McGregor, TX and Douglas (Amanda) of Seadrift, TX, three grandchildren, five great grandchildren along with sisters Lou Tidmore of Victoria and Billie Murphy of Corsicana, and numerous nieces and nephews.
The family will hold a private service and requests that in lieu of flowers, a donation be made to your favorite charity.
